Cooking hard-boiled eggs isn't difficult and doesn't require special equipment. The key is timing—knowing how long to hard boil eggs makes all the difference. Even an extra 30 seconds can result in rubbery whites and dry and crumbly yolks, while not cooking them for long enough yields inedible results. We spoke to three eggsperts to learn the ideal timing for hard-boiled eggs and the factors that can impact cooking time.

How Long to Cook Hard-Boiled Eggs

The size of eggs you're using (medium, large, or jumbo) determines how long to cook them. Most people cook large eggs, which require 10 to 12 minutes, says Lisa Steele, a fifth-generation chicken keeper and author of The Fresh Eggs Daily Cookbook. "A 12-minute egg is the maximum amount of time I'll do for a (large) hard-boiled egg," she says.

Steele says when cooking a medium- or jumbo-sized egg, decrease or increase the cook time by approximately 1 minute, depending on how firm or jammy you like your yolk. The timing here is for a fully cooked yolk:

Medium eggs: 8 to 10 minutes

Large eggs: 10 to 12 minutes

Extra-large eggs: 12 to 14 minutes

Other Points to Consider

These factors will affect your hard-boiled egg cook times:

Egg temperature: The times stated above are for eggs taken straight from the refrigerator to the pan. If eggs are already at room temperature, they will cook slightly faster.

Amount of eggs: A large number of eggs in one pan will take slightly longer.

Volume of water: For consistent timing, always use enough water to cover the eggs by about 2 inches but don't fill the pan more than that.

Why Timing Is So Important

Boiled eggs cook through a process called conductive heating, says Rosemary Trout, the program director and assistant clinical professor of Culinary Arts & Food Science at Drexel University. "The yolk has a lot of fat in it, whereas the white does not, which is one of the reasons why you have a slower coagulation point for yolks," she says. "The fat slows down the cooking process."

This explains why there isn't a huge difference between the texture and firmness of egg whites in soft-boiled and hard-boiled eggs, yet the runniness of the yolk changes from minute to minute.

How to Cook Hard-Boiled Eggs

Now that you know how long to cook hard-boiled eggs, let's talk about the best cooking method:

Start the eggs in cold water: Place eggs in a saucepan and cover them with about an inch of water.

Cover when the water boils: Bring the water to a boil over medium heat. As soon as the water reaches a boil, cover the pot and set a timer for 10 to 12 minutes.

Stop the cooking with an ice bath: Once the eggs are fully cooked, carefully transfer them to an ice bath to instantly stop the cooking process.

If you want to warm them up for serving, place the eggs back in a pot with a little bit of warm water to serve with ramen or toast, says chef, cookbook author, and food personality David Rose.

Is It Safer to Eat Hard-Boiled Eggs?

Yes, hard-boiling eggs fully kills off any bacteria. "From a food safety perspective, you should not consume eggs under 165 degrees Fahrenheit, unless you're using pasteurized eggs," says Trout. Just as with pork or beef, there is some risk associated with consuming undercooked eggs, but we do indulge in a runny yolk on occasion.

To test the temperature of eggs, use a bimetallic stemmed thermometer, like the Thermapen.

The USDA recommends cooking hard-boiled eggs a little longer than our recommended times to ensure there are no lingering foodborne pathogens: Twelve minutes for medium-size eggs, 15 minutes for large eggs, and 18 minutes for extra-large eggs. However, the longer the eggs sit in hot water, the drier they'll taste (even when tossed with mayonnaise, mustard, and vinegar for their devilish alter ego).
